Programme Description

  • Deloitte is leading a power sector transformation programme which has been established by a development agency to support reform within Nigeria’s power sector
  • Key objectives of the reform programme include addressing gas to power challenges, competitive procurement of clean and conventional energy, utility distribution sector reform, and off-grid electricity access
  • Ideally, the project will enable 10,000 MW of new-rehabilitated electricity generation capacity, and 3 million new electricity connections, enabling reliable and affordable electricity access to millions of people for the first time.

Position Description

  • The Grants Consultant will support Power Africa Nigeria by designing and delivering a transparent process for the grant-making process within the Rural Electrification Agency (REA), currently through the Rural Electrification Fund (REF), based on lessons learnt from the first phase of implementation and incorporating them in the design for next phases of administering such grants.
